Is Coventry Park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Coventry Park in Bremerton, WA has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 55, which is 45% below the national average of 100.

Compared to the Bremerton average (crime index 112), Coventry Park is 57%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Bremerton as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.

Looking at specific crime types, burglary is the most elevated concern (index: 158, 58%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 33).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
